Summary

 How can we trust God’s faithfulness even amidst our unfaithfulness? In this episode, Emma Dotter and George Dalton walk us through 1 Samuel 21-22, emphasizing the steps we can take when we have run or drifted away from the Lord.
 
 Scriptures referenced in today’s episode:
 Leviticus 24:5-9 – The bread of presence
 Psalm 56 – Psalm by David written at this time
 Psalm 34 – Psalm by David showing his renewed fervor for the Lord
 Mark 2:32-28 – Jesus telling of God’s provision
